Color Comparison

With a Delta E of 10.9, these colors are very different. Both colors belong to the Blue hue family. RAL 670-5 has a cool temperature while RAL 660-M has a neutral temperature. RAL 670-5 is brighter with an LRV of 40.6 compared to 25.5 for RAL 660-M. RAL 670-5 is more saturated (52%) than RAL 660-M (27%).
